Overview of our programming this week
We’re into the 7th week of this cycle of 8 weeks, which is designed to help gain strength and consistency in the Olympic lifts. The focus continues to be on the Snatch (squat), Clean (squat), and Push Jerk. We have been doing the Olympic lifting 2-days a week with two lifts performed daily. After finishing the first lifting movement, we transition right into the next with little to no time wasted. This is designed to get good quality, high-skill lifts at moderate to heavy weights and cash out with some singular movement strength building to enhance our Oly lifts. Along with 2 days of Oly strength training, we have been doing 1 day of gymnastic skill work with our primary focus on the rings (Kipping, Muscle-up transition, and Ring Dips). On days with the strength, we have focused on keeping the workouts shorter (under 15 minutes) to allow for more coaching time.

September is starting to wind down, but the workouts are staying hot. Monday kicks off with a non-stop AMRAP of KBS and Box Jumps that will give you flashbacks of the Open. Then Tuesday, we keep the cardio rolling with a multiple-set rowing and burpee interval workout where pacing will be key to the start for longevity. For Wednesday, athletes will have their hands (shoulders) full with this time crunch, arm pumping WOD of push-ups, squat cleans and pull-ups where they will be fighting for rest. Then we come to Thursday, is an interval cardio WOD with a good amount of core work mixed in. On Friday it’s time to sell out and empty the tank with snatches and lunge to the finish. Saturday is a fun and challenging 3 person team WOD with one partner resting each round while one partner bikes and the other does a couple of quick gut wrenching rounds of double-unders and DB cleans and front squats.
